What Hvac Stands For
HVAC is an acronym for Heating, Ventilation, and Air Conditioning. Heating warms the air inside a building during cold weather. Ventilation exchanges indoor air with fresh outdoor air. Air conditioning cools the air and controls humidity in warm weather. Together, these functions keep indoor environments comfortable all year round.
Key Components
HVAC systems consist of several main parts that work together:
- Furnace or Heater:Produces warm air for heating the space.
- Air Conditioner:Removes heat and moisture to cool the indoor air.
- Ventilation System:Circulates air and removes pollutants.
- Ductwork:Channels air throughout the building.
- Thermostat:Controls the temperature by regulating the system.
Each component plays a unique role in maintaining comfort and air quality. Together, they form a system that adapts to changing weather and indoor needs.

Types Of Hvac Systems
HVAC systems come in different types to fit various home and business needs. Each type works differently to control temperature and air quality. Understanding the main types helps choose the right system.
Split Systems
Split systems have two main parts: an indoor unit and an outdoor unit. The indoor unit handles heating and cooling inside the building. The outdoor unit removes heat from the air. This system uses ductwork to move air through rooms.
Split systems are common in many homes. They are efficient and easy to maintain. These systems work well in moderate climates and offer good temperature control.
Packaged Systems
Packaged systems combine heating and cooling in one outdoor unit. All the components are in one box. These systems do not need ductwork inside the home.
Packaged systems are ideal for places with limited indoor space. They are simple to install and maintain. These units are popular for small commercial buildings and apartments.
Ductless Systems
Ductless systems, also called mini-splits, do not use ducts. They have one outdoor unit connected to one or more indoor units.
Ductless systems offer flexible installation and zone control. Each indoor unit cools or heats a specific area. These systems save energy by focusing only on used spaces.
How Heating Systems Work
Heating systems keep homes warm during cold weather. They work by creating heat and moving it inside buildings. Different types of heating systems use various methods to generate warmth. Understanding these systems helps you choose the right one for your needs.
Furnaces
Furnaces burn fuel like gas, oil, or use electricity to create heat. The heat warms air inside the system. A blower then pushes this warm air through ducts into rooms. This method heats the entire house evenly and quickly.
Heat Pumps
Heat pumps move heat instead of making it. They pull heat from outside air or the ground. Even in cold weather, they extract warmth and bring it indoors. Heat pumps can also cool homes by reversing this process.
Boilers
Boilers heat water to make steam or hot water. This heat moves through pipes to radiators or floors. The warmth spreads quietly and evenly. Boilers often use gas or oil as fuel and provide consistent heat.

Air Conditioners
Air conditioners are one of the most common cooling systems you’ll find. They work by removing heat from inside your space and releasing it outside, using a refrigerant cycle. This process not only cools the air but also reduces humidity, making the room feel fresher and more comfortable.
Most air conditioners come in different forms, such as window units, split systems, or central air systems. Each type has its own installation needs and efficiency levels. Evaporative Coolers
Evaporative coolers, also known as swamp coolers, work on a different principle. Instead of using chemicals or refrigerants, they cool the air by evaporating water. When warm air passes through the wet pads inside the cooler, the water evaporates and cools the air naturally.
This method is energy-efficient and works best in dry climates where humidity is low. If you live somewhere with high humidity, evaporative coolers might not be as effective because the air is already saturated with moisture. Energy Efficiency Tips
Energy efficiency in HVAC systems reduces power use and lowers bills. Small changes can keep your home comfortable without wasting energy. Focus on key areas to improve efficiency and save money.
Proper Insulation
Insulation keeps warm or cool air inside your home. It reduces the workload on heating and cooling systems. Check walls, attics, and floors for gaps or thin spots. Use quality materials to seal leaks and add layers.
Regular Maintenance
Clean and inspect HVAC units often. Replace filters every one to three months. Clear debris around outdoor units. Well-maintained systems run smoothly and use less energy. Schedule professional checks at least once a year.
Smart Thermostats
Smart thermostats adjust temperatures automatically for comfort and savings. They learn your schedule and reduce heating or cooling when not needed. Control them remotely with a smartphone. They help avoid wasting energy during empty hours.

Signs Of System Failure
Does your HVAC system struggle to maintain the right temperature? Uneven heating or cooling in different rooms often signals a problem. Strange noises like banging or rattling can mean loose parts or motor issues.
Other signs include:
- Increased energy bills without a change in usage
- Frequent cycling on and off
- Unpleasant odors coming from vents
- Weak airflow or no airflow at all

Troubleshooting Basics
Start by checking your thermostat settings. Sometimes a simple reset or battery replacement can fix the issue. Make sure air filters are clean; clogged filters restrict airflow and reduce efficiency.
Inspect your outdoor unit for debris or ice buildup. Clearing leaves or dirt can improve performance instantly. If the system still doesn’t work, check the circuit breaker to ensure it hasn’t tripped.
